The South African Nursing Council
Regulations Regarding Rolls for Nursing Auxiliaries: Amendment
The Minister of Health has in terms of section 45(1) of the Nursing Act, 1978 (Act No. 50 of 1978), on the recommendation of the South African Nursing Council, made the regulations in the Schedule.
SCHEDULEDefinition1. In this Schedule “the Regulations” means the regulations published under Government Notice No. R. 1206 of 7 July 1972, as amended by Government Notices Nos. R. 1267 of 27 July 1973, R. 1856 of 8 October 1976, R. 190 of 2 February 1979, R. 2209 of 31 October 1980, R. 817 of 30 April 1982, R. 2032 of 24 September 1982, R. 1421 of 1 July 1983, R. 1904 of 23 September 1988, R. 2193 of 6 September 1991, R. 1323 of 23 July 1993, R. 1129 of 28 July 1995, R. 1129 of 23 September 1999, R. 1303 of 5 December 2001, R. 150 of 24 January 2003, R. 860 of 13 June 2003 and R. 704 of 22 July 2005.
Amendment of regulation 2 of the Regulations2. Regulation 2 of the Regulations is hereby amended by– (a) the substitution in subregulation (2)(a)(vi) for the expression “three hundred rand (R300)” of the expression “three hundred and twenty-eight rand and ninety-five cents (R328,95), excluding VAT”; (b) the substitution in subregulation (2)(b)(i) for the expression “fifty rand (R50) in” of the expression “fifty-five rand and twenty-six cents (R55,26), excluding VAT, in”; and (c) the substitution in subregulation (2)(b)(ii) of the expression “two hundred and nineteen rand and thirty cents (R219,30), excluding VAT, in” for the expression “two hundred rand (R200) in”.
Amendment of 3 of the Regulations3. Regulation 3 of the Regulations is hereby amended by the substitution in subregulation (1) for the expression “one hundred and eleven rand and forty cents (R111,40)” of the expression “one hundred and twenty-one rand and ninety-three cents (R121,93)”.
Amendment of regulation 5 of the Regulations4. Regulation 5 of the Regulations is hereby amended by– (a) the substitution in subregulation (1)(a) for the expression “ fifty-two rand and sixty-three cents (R52,63)” of the expression “fifty-eight rand and seventy-seven cents (R58,77)”; and (b) the substitution in subregulation (1)(b) for the expression “one hundred and eighty-one rand and fifty-eight cents (R181,58)” of the expression “one hundred and ninety-nine rand and twelve cents (R199,12)”.
Commencement of regulations5. These regulations shall come into operation on the date of publication in the Gazette.
Transitional arrangements6. Regulation 3 of these regulations shall not apply to annual fees in respect of– (a) the 2006 calendar year; and (b) the 2007 calendar year if the annual fee was paid before the date of publication of these regulations.
